Top Fireplace Brands in the UK
Here is a breakdown of significant fireplace brands in the UK, together with their functions, item offerings, and special selling points.
| Brand | Type of Fireplaces Offered | Key Features | Rate Range | Warranty |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Gazco | Gas, Electric, Wood | Innovative designs, energy-efficient | 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000 | 5 years (chosen models) |
| Stovax | Wood, Gas, Electric | Environment-friendly choices, conventional designs | ₤ 1,200 - ₤ 6,000 | 5 years (chosen models) |
| Dunsley | Wood, Multi-fuel | Traditional styles, sturdy construction | ₤ 700 - ₤ 1,500 | 10 years |
| Chesneys | Wood, Gas | Luxurious designs, hand-crafted surfaces | ₤ 4,000 - ₤ 12,000 | 5 years |
| Firefly | Electric | Contemporary styles, easy setup | ₤ 500 - ₤ 2,000 | 2 years |
| Hunter | Wood, Multi-fuel | Standard workmanship, effective heating | ₤ 700 - ₤ 2,500 | Lifetime |
| Morso | Wood, Multi-fuel | Scandinavian designs, high performance | 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 4,000 | 5 years |
| Ekko | Electric | Modern and minimalist aesthetic appeals | ₤ 400 - ₤ 1,800 | 2 years |
In-depth Brand Insights
1. Gazco
Gazco is renowned for its ingenious designs and dedication to energy efficiency. They use a wide variety of product types, including gas, electric, and wood fireplaces. Their modern and standard designs deal with numerous tastes, making them a popular choice in numerous homes.
2. Stovax
Stovax has built a track record for producing eco-friendly alternatives that do not jeopardize on design. Their fireplaces are readily available in a series of products and styles, mixing flawlessly into both contemporary and conventional interiors. They likewise use a variety of ranges and inserts that are both practical and stunning.
3. Dunsley
Understood for their durable building and construction, Dunsley fireplaces use classic and robust styles that stand the test of time. Their multi-fuel ranges are particularly popular for those who appreciate both design and functionality.
4. Chesneys
Chesneys focuses on luxurious and hand-crafted fireplaces, making them a go-to for homeowners seeking elegance. Their items can be customized developed, making sure a distinct fit for any area.
5. Firefly
Firefly focuses on modern electric fireplaces that are easy to install. Their contemporary designs are best for those who want the heat of a fireplace without the hassle of traditional fuel sources.
6. Hunter
With a dedication to standard workmanship, Hunter fireplaces integrate traditional visual appeals with high performance. Their range includes wood and multi-fuel ranges that cater to varied heating requirements.
7. Morso
Scandinavian design satisfies high efficiency with Morso fireplaces. Understood for their distinctive appearances and high-quality products, Morso products are perfect for property owners searching for both functionality and beauty.
8. Ekko
Ekko concentrates on electrical fireplaces defined by their minimalist aesthetics. With a range of choices that cater to contemporary tastes, they are perfect for those who desire an elegant yet low-maintenance option.
The Buying Process
When considering a fireplace purchase, there are several elements that should direct your choice:
Type of Fuel: Decide whether you want wood, gas, or electrical. Each has its own benefits and disadvantages.
Design: Consider the general style of your home. Do you prefer a conventional or modern look?
Efficiency: Always inspect the energy efficiency rankings, specifically if you want to lessen heating costs.
Area: Measure your space to make sure the fireplace fits properly without overwhelming the room.
Setup: Some fireplaces need professional setup, while others may be DIY-friendly.
